    Our Beginnings

    Anita and I have been inspecting RVs since March of 2018.  We bought our RV when we began anticipating retirement and wanted to travel and see the country from the ground rather than a plane window.  It’s a big, beautiful country out there that’s so much more than a three-hour plane ride can express.
